Transaction 20fa71f4e41e3341d406bf76f3d7da23229716826398285e333b79331c223965
1 Input
2 Outputs
- 20fa71f4e41e3341d406bf76f3d7da23229716826398285e333b79331c223965:0
- 20fa71f4e41e3341d406bf76f3d7da23229716826398285e333b79331c223965:1
value 380297
address 17KabGayhGLDXDuP2S9W4MxaCio5M6qazD
value 3113609
address 1BvJUoJ8dbY4Yt95N9X2GyLdRjcTSeLsDq